Cleon
KLEE-on
Cleon is a boy’s name of Greek origin, meaning “Derived from the Greek word 'kleos', meaning 'glory' or 'fame'.”. It currently ranks #9123 in the US, and peaked in popularity in 1921.

Cleon is a name steeped in the history of ancient Greece, derived from the word 'kleos,' meaning 'glory' or 'fame.' It was borne by prominent figures, most notably Cleon, a powerful Athenian general and politician during the Peloponnesian War, known for his strong will and influence.
